| IRS990/Desc | 0 | COMMUNITY PRIMARY SCHOOLS & LEARNING RECOVERYCREATING SAFE AND ENGAGING LEARNING SPACES AND EDUCATION THROUGH PROVEN METHODOLOGY. OUR FOUR-PILLAR PRIMARY SCHOOL MODEL ENSURES THAT CHILDREN NOT ONLY ATTEND SCHOOL BUT THRIVE. THIS PARTNERSHIP INITIALLY BEGINS WITH THE INFRASTRUCTURE OF VITAL CONCRETE CLASSROOMS THROUGH A 50 / 50 COST SHARING MODEL WITH LOCAL GOVERNMENTS. THIS MODEL ALSO ADDRESSES LONG TERM SUSTAINABILITY IN SCHOOL THE WORLD'S STRATEGY. OUR FIELD STAFF THEN IMPLEMENTS WRAP AROUND PROGRAMMING, SPANNING 5 YEARS, THAT FOCUSES ON PARENT EMPOWERMENT, TEACHER TRAINING, BOOKS AND LEARNING MATERIALS, AND PLAY. TO DATE, 161 SCHOOLS AND 91 PLAYGROUNDS HAVE BEEN BUILT WITHIN RURAL GUATEMALA, HONDURAS AND PANAMA. IN 2024, 31 NEW COMMUNITIES AND 5-YEAR PARTNERSHIPS WERE ESTABLISHED. THIS MODEL ALSO INCLUDES OVER 12,000 ACTIVE PARENTS, 8,275 TEACHERS AND OVER 15,000 STUDENTS. 945 LIBRARIES HAVE ALSO BEEN CREATED HOUSING 66,489 BOOKS. IN 2022,THE ORGANIZATION ADDED ITS ACCELERATED LEARNING RECOVERY PROGRAM TO OUR CORE COMMUNITY SCHOOL PROGRAMMING. THIS ADDITION HAS BEEN RECOGNIZED AS ONE OF THE 100 MOST IMPACTFUL EDUCATION INTERVENTIONS IN THE WORLD BY HUNDRED.ORG-FOCUSES ON STUDENTS MOST AFFECTED BY THE PANDEMIC'S IMPACT ON EDUCATION. TRAINED COMMUNITY-BASED TUTORS HAVE WORKED WITH OVER 7,300 STUDENTS IN GUATEMALA, HONDURAS, AND PANAMA. USING PLAY-BASED, SMALL GROUP SESSIONS, THEY HELP CHILDREN REGAIN LOST SKILLS IN READING AND MATH. |

| IRS990/ProgSrvcAccomActy2Grp/Desc | 0 | STUDENT SERVICE LEARNING PROGRAMEMPOWERING THE NEXT GENERATION THROUGH SERVICE LEARNING. FOR MORE THAN A DECADE, SCHOOL THE WORLD'S IMMERSIVE STUDENT SERVICE LEARNING PROGRAM HAS PROVIDED HIGH SCHOOL STUDENTS FROM ACROSS THE UNITED STATES WITH A LIFE-CHANGING OPPORTUNITY TO STEP INTO COMMUNITIES IN GUATEMALA, PANAMA, AND HONDURAS, WORK ALONGSIDE LOCAL FAMILIES, AND ACTIVELY BUILD SCHOOLS THAT WILL SERVE FUTURE GENERATIONS. THESE TRANSFORMATIONAL EXPERIENCES DO MORE THAN CREATE CLASSROOMS AND PLAYGROUNDS-THEY BUILD EMPATHY, GLOBAL AWARENESS, AND LIFELONG CONNECTIONS. BY STEPPING OUTSIDE THEIR COMFORT ZONES, STUDENTS DEVELOP A DEEP APPRECIATION FOR SERVICE, SEEING FIRSTHAND HOW THEIR WORK IMPACTS CHILDREN, FAMILIES, AND ENTIRE COMMUNITIES. IN 2024, 212 STUDENTS ACROSS 9 STATES CONSTRUCTED TWELVE CLASSROOMS AND FIVE PLAYGROUNDS. THE LEGACY OF THIS IMPACT SPANS 1,314 ALL TIME HIGH SCHOOL PARTICIPANTS WHO HAVE FUNDED AND BUILT 67 SCHOOLS AND 41 PLAYGROUNDS. |

| IRS990/ProgSrvcAccomActy3Grp/Desc | 0 | LOWER SECONDARY SCHOOLEXPANDING EDUCATIONAL ACCESS. FOR MANY STUDENTS, CONTINUING THEIR EDUCATION PAST SIXTH GRADE IS NOT AN OPTION DUE TO FINANCIAL OR GEOGRAPHICAL BARRIERS. TO ENSURE THAT STUDENTS HAVE A PATH FORWARD TO CONTINUE THEIR EDUCATION, SCHOOL THE WORLD OFFERS SCHOLARSHIPS TO TRADITIONAL SECONDARY SCHOOLS (7TH, 8TH, AND 9TH GRADES) AND ALTERNATIVE EDUCATION PROGRAMS FOR WORKING YOUTH TO CONTINUE THEIR EDUCATION WITH INDEPENDENT STUDY AND CLASSES ONCE PER WEEK. OUR TEAM ALSO WORKS WITH THESE STUDENTS THROUGH A SERIES OF TRAININGS AND MENTORSHIPS FOCUSED ON LIFE SKILLS. TO DATE, THE DROPOUT RATE OF STUDENTS PARTICIPATING IN THESE OPPORTUNITIES IS 4.8%. SCHOOL THE WORLD RESERVES 70% OF SCHOLARSHIPS TO TRADITIONAL SECONDARY SCHOOLS FOR GIRLS, ENSURING GREATER GENDER EQUITY. BY THE END OF 2024, 959 MIDDLE SCHOOLS SCHOLARSHIPS HAVE BEEN AWARDED AND 1,403 ALTERNATIVE EDUCATION STUDENTS ENROLLED. |

LAUNCHED IN 2020 IN GUATEMALA, OUR EARLY CHILDHOOD PROGRAM ENSURES THAT CHILDREN AGED 0 TO 6 YEARS DEVELOP ESSENTIAL COGNITIVE, MOTOR, AND LANGUAGE SKILLS TO BE READY FOR FIRST GRADE. THIS PROGRAM IS MANAGED THROUGH A COMMUNITY-BASED APPROACH WHERE PARENTS, COMMUNITY VOLUNTEERS, AND LOCAL LEADERS PLAY A KEY ROLE IN DESIGNING THE PROGRAM'S IMPLEMENTATION. SELECTED COMMUNITY MEMBERS RECEIVE TRAINING IN EARLY CHILDHOOD DEVELOPMENT AND PARENTS ATTEND BI-MONTHLY TRAININGS TO SUPPORT THEIR CHILD'S EARLY LEARNING. SCHOOL THE WORLD ALSO TRAINS PREPRIMARY TEACHERS TO DEVELOP CRITICAL PRE-LITERACY SKILLS. IN 2024, THIS PROGRAM EXPANDED INTO HONDURAS AND HAS IMPACTED 2,298 CHILDREN BETWEEN THE TWO COUNTRIES.
